Planning

starStart with the question – what is it asking?

starLook at key words – think about how these will form the basis of the essay structure.

  • War creates a heavy financial burden for many developing nations. If armaments stopped being produced and sold in the developed nations then developing countries, deprived of their wars, could look to other forms of trade and become richer. Discuss.

Here we are asked to ‘discuss’ the statement.

We need to address more than one aspect or side of the topic even if we are firmly in one camp!

Key words and phrases might be;

  • War, financial burden, developing nations, stopped, armaments produced and sold, other trade, become richer

Other things to note are;

  • if (this is hypothetical)

So, we are being asked to consider that; should the trade in armaments be stopped it would solve the problems of poverty in developing countries.

What are the Pros and Cons?

Make a list or mind map/spider diagram of these.Some might be;

Pros

  • leaders could not use armies to support them
  • they would need the support of their peoples
  • things would be more democratic
  • wealth would be shared more
  • poverty would be lessened

Cons

  • weapons would be bought from the black market
  • they would cost even more
  • leaders might be worse as a result – they wouldn’t need to practice diplomacy
  • no influence from developed nations would exist
  • there would be less wealth
  • there would be more poverty

starThese then need to be organised into an overall structure.

A classic discussion essay would be:

  • Introduction

  • Arguments ‘for’

  • Arguments ‘against’

  • Conclusion (with or without personal point of view)

starMake notes under each section from your list of ideas

  • now you are almost ready to begin writing your essay.
